Snowflake Experiences Surge in Service Consumption as Companies Gear Up for AI Integration

In September and October, the consumption of Snowflake services experienced a significant surge as enterprises embraced cloud migration in anticipation of adopting AI. This article delves into the reasons behind this growth and explores the impact on Snowflake’s revenue and overall business strategy.

Growing Usage of Snowpark

The usage of Snowflake’s powerful processing solution, Snowpark, witnessed a remarkable 47% quarter-over-quarter growth. Comparing October this year to the same month last year, there was an astounding 500% increase in Snowpark usage. This surge reflects the accelerating demand for sophisticated data processing capabilities to meet the challenges of AI-driven operations.

Revenue Growth for Snowflake

Snowflake’s total product revenue reached an impressive $698.5 million, representing a 34% year-over-year increase for the three-month period ending on October 31st. This growth was primarily fueled by enterprises migrating from legacy vendors to Snowflake, recognizing the platform’s superior performance and scalability.

Growth in Preparing Data for AI

Snowflake has experienced notable growth in assisting organizations with preparing their data for AI training and inference. The introduction of services like Snowflake Cortex and a cloud container service tailored for AI/ML workloads has further augmented Snowflake’s appeal. These offerings empower enterprises to optimize their AI initiatives by efficiently managing and analyzing vast amounts of data.
